PROMETHAZINE (noun)


Sense 1

Meaning:

Antihistamine (trade name Phenergan) used to treat allergies; also an antiemetic used to treat motion sickness

Classified under:

Nouns denoting man-made objects

Synonyms:

Phenergan; promethazine

Hypernyms ("promethazine" is a kind of...):

antiemetic; antiemetic drug (a drug that prevents or alleviates nausea and vomiting)

antihistamine (a medicine used to treat allergies and hypersensitive reactions and colds; works by counteracting the effects of histamine on a receptor site)
